VisualStudio项目的TortoiseSVN全局忽略模式问题

VisualStudio项目的TortoiseSVN全局忽略模式问题,svn,version-control,tortoisesvn,ignore,Svn,Version Control,Tortoisesvn,Ignore,我在跑步 TortoiseSVN 1.6.11,构建20210-64位 Windows 7 64位 Visual Studio 2008 我已经创建了一个存储库,完成了SVN签出,并用一个新项目创建了一个新的VS解决方案 接下来,我尝试提交我的更改,并注意到“bin”和“obj”目录的内容包含在要签入的项目列表中 所以,我想我会添加以下表达式 *.suo *.user bin obj *.pdb *.cache *_svn *.svn *.suo *.user *.build-res TestR

我在跑步

TortoiseSVN 1.6.11,构建20210-64位 Windows 7 64位 Visual Studio 2008

我已经创建了一个存储库,完成了SVN签出,并用一个新项目创建了一个新的VS解决方案

接下来,我尝试提交我的更改,并注意到“bin”和“obj”目录的内容包含在要签入的项目列表中

所以,我想我会添加以下表达式

*.suo *.user bin obj *.pdb *.cache *_svn *.svn *.suo *.user *.build-res TestResults _ReSharper*
…如中所述,但没有欢乐

我做错了什么

为了澄清这一点,我右键单击了我工作目录的根文件夹,然后单击了>TortoiseSVN>Settings,并将上面的表达式添加到“SubVersion全局忽略模式”中

谢谢你的帮助

非常感谢,

埃特费尔法克斯


更多信息:只是文件夹引用不起作用。如果我放入*.dll,所有dll都会从列表中省略,但如果可能的话,我希望能够放入对所有“bin”目录的引用

这是我的,如果有帮助的话[VS2010,c#,resharper]

bin obj doc *.user *.suo _ReSharper.*

这是一个老问题,因为当前的答案有一些问题

*\bin*\bin**\obj*\obj**.suo*.user.bak.ReSharper*\u ReSharper.**StyleCop.Cache


摘自

尝试将每个条目放在单独的行中。以下是我使用的示例:

bin  
obj  
*.suo  
*.user  
*.bak  

将模式放在一边-确保重新启动SmartSVN应用程序。否则,您将看不到任何效果-即使您的模式可能是正确的。

@Dog Ears:我的全局忽略设置与您现在的设置相同,我已键入它们以确保空格。还是不行!!问题在于文件夹引用。“*.dll”有效,但“*/bin”无效。在文档中注意到它已更改(我不知道最近如何更改),因此您可以简单地删除文件夹中的*和斜杠..因此这应该有效。。请参阅更新的答案。。而且它是区分大小写的。。甚至在窗户上!如果您“添加”了这些被忽略的文件夹,那么如果您“提交”,它们仍然会显示!“忽略”命令会阻止它们出现在要添加的文件列表中COMMIT@DogEars当前位置由于这是一个几乎空荡荡的新项目,我放弃了这块地,重新开始。现在一切都好了。我假设在某种程度上是用户错误。谢谢你的帮助!